How to Restore Confidence and Energy Naturally as You Age

As we age, many of us find ourselves grappling with a decline in energy levels and confidence. Factors such as hormonal changes, stress, and lifestyle choices can contribute to these challenges. However, restoring your vitality and self-assurance doesn’t have to involve elaborate solutions or chemical interventions. Here are some natural strategies to help rejuvenate your energy and confidence as you gracefully age.

Firstly, maintaining a balanced diet is crucial. Foods rich in vitamins, minerals, and antioxidants can significantly boost your overall well-being. Include plenty of fruits, vegetables, lean proteins, and whole grains in your meals. These foods not only fuel your body but also enhance cognitive function and emotional stability. Omega-3 fatty acids, often found in fish, walnuts, and flaxseeds, are especially beneficial for brain health, which directly correlates with your confidence levels.

Hydration is another key factor that is often overlooked. As you age, your body’s ability to retain water decreases, making it essential to consciously increase your fluid intake. Drinking sufficient water can improve energy levels, support metabolic processes, and promote clearer thinking. Aim for at least eight glasses a day, and consider adding herbal teas or infused water for variety.

Physical activity plays a vital role in restoring energy and confidence. Regular exercise stimulates the release of endorphins, the body’s natural mood lifters, which can significantly enhance your self-esteem. Whether it’s through brisk walking, swimming, yoga, or weight training, find an activity that you enjoy and make it a part of your routine. Aim for at least 150 minutes of moderate aerobic activity each week coupled with muscle-strengthening exercises. This habit not only improves physical health but also fosters a sense of accomplishment.

Moreover, embracing practices such as mindfulness and meditation can help reduce stress and promote mental clarity, allowing you to approach life’s challenges with renewed vigor. Taking a few moments each day to focus on your breath or engage in guided meditation can significantly enhance your emotional well-being. These practices encourage a positive mindset, enabling you to see situations with confidence rather than apprehension.

Sleep is another essential component in restoring energy and vitality. As we age, sleep patterns often change, leading to restless nights. Prioritizing a consistent sleep schedule can help regulate your body’s internal clock. Create a calming bedtime routine by limiting screen exposure, reading a book, or practicing gentle stretches. Quality sleep supports recovery, boosts your immune system, and helps maintain optimal energy levels throughout the day.

Social connections also play a pivotal role in maintaining confidence as you age. Engaging with friends, family, and community groups can uplift your spirits and reinforce your self-worth. Consider joining clubs or participating in activities that interest you to meet new people who share your passions. This sense of belonging can significantly improve your mood and outlook on life.

Finally, never underestimate the importance of setting personal goals, no matter how small. Achieving even minor objectives can enhance your confidence and motivation, acting as stepping stones towards larger ambitions. Celebrate your accomplishments, and don’t be afraid to reassess and adjust your goals as needed.

In conclusion, restoring confidence and energy as you age is an achievable journey with the right approach. By focusing on nutrition, staying hydrated, exercising regularly, prioritizing sleep, fostering social connections, and embracing mindfulness, you can lead a fulfilling and energetic life.
